Abstract

The cross section and the astrophysical reaction rate of the reaction Au-197(gamma,n)Au-196 have been measured close above the reaction threshold at E-thr = 8.071 MeV using the method of photoactivation. The results are compared to those of several previous measurements as well as to theoretical calculations. The relevance of the reaction Au-197(gamma,n)Au-196 as a standard for photoactivation experiments is discussed
